My Alchemist has been sporting a non-magical doctor's mask (originally from Adventurer's Armory, I believe) for a very long time; but have the mechanics for it been changed somewhere along the way, or what? My understanding (and how I've been applying it) has been that it grants a +2 bonus to saving throws vs inhaled poisons and stench effects...but I can't seem to find anything that corroborates that (and I'd have to do some digging to relocate my copy of Adventurer's Armory).

What is the quantity of the bonus supposed to be, and what should it apply against?


“This protective mask gives you a +1 circumstance bonus on Fortitude saves made against airborne toxins and scent-based effects. In Korvosa, it is a minor crime to wear a doctor’s mask in public if you are not a healer or physician.“

That's the Adventure's Armory one. I gave the entire article. I think that it protects from both inhaled poisons and diseases, especially regarding the Korvosa bit.

I just checked, there is a different mundane one by the same name that is from AP #8 Curse of the Crimson Throne: Seven Days to the Grave, which isn't PFS legal. "Doctor’s Mask: Resembling the head of a heron and featuring slits that allow its wearer to breathe, this black, goggle-eyed mask of leather and cloth covers the entire head and shoulders, acting as a primitive gas mask filled with herbs meant to purify the senses and ward of disease. This mask grants its user a +2 bonus on Fortitude saves made to resist foul smells (like a stinking cloud spell or a troglodyte’s stench) and inhaled diseases."
